T-Mobile has the lowest price and the best benefits in the industry, and certainly the most sweary framework. But one of the things that matter most to customers - good customer service - AT & T pips it the "Uncarrier" to flag

The latest edition of the JD Power satisfaction survey if AT & T ranks as the network with the best. overall experience of customer service. T-Mobile finished second with Verizon and Sprint rounding the best from the rest.

the JD Power survey uses data from more than 7,000 wireless customers across a wide population, and is the best annual look, we get that like their support most cells. Customers complete a survey detailing their experiences of customer service, and the answers are used to build a score of 1000 for each client. AT & T scored 820, while T-Mobile was about 815. Sprint declined to 750, by comparison.

Interestingly, the best non-contract carrier, the cellular customer, scored 878, much better than any full service provider. Even if customers are lacking contracts for many years the quality of care they actually receive seems to be higher.

Of course, the customer experience is only part of the overall experience of a network. Verizon is generally said to have the best service, for example, an investigation that considers the cell coverage would probably see hit a spot or two. But it is interesting to note that AT & T, the oldest carrier (with the stuffiest reputation) actually managed to keep his happiest customers.
